#87059e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#87059e is composed of 52.9% red, 2%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.6% cyan, 96.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 291 degrees, a saturation of 93.9% and a lightness of 32%. #87059e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0aff with #0f003d.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

Shades and Tints of #87059e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050006 is the darkest color, while #fdf2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#87059e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#525053 is the less saturated color, while #87059e is the most saturated one.
